I think my VSS in my car took a dump. What are my options to fix it? Casper's said if I can find out how many pulses per mile the VSS transmits, he can build one. Anyone know the pulses? I know the GM is disc. Any ideas on what I should do?
 
I belive it's a 4 pulse sensor, and the little plastic box(I usually see them in yellow)by the ECM converts the signal into a 2 pulse for the ecm(in 1990 they went to a 2 pulse sensor and got rid of the little yellow box).

I'm pretty sure a 4 pulse is the one I had to get from jags that run to get my speedo working off the TH400(they make one that bolts to where the cable would go scince I couldnt find a speed sensor to fit a TH400)

I found my problem. When I dropped the ECM, the speedo connector came loose on the yellow connector harness.
 
Glad to see you found your problem, Jags That Run is a company that is into Jaguar/TPI small block conversions and they have speed sensors that bolt to there the speedo cable would go(and they have provisions for going inline with the cable). It came in handy hooking up the speedo on my GTA w/TH400 trans as I couldnt find a speed sensor that fit.
